Colombian producer Verraco makes heavily detailed club music fusing the complexity of IDM with elements of soca, dembow, Brazilian funk, and numerous other genres. He co-founded the Insurgentes label, which was succeeded by the equally well-regarded TraTraTrax. Grial, Verraco's debut album, appeared in 2020, but he broke through to wider acclaim with 2023's Escándaloo EP and especially 2024's Breathe... Godspeed.
Based in Medellín, Colombia, Verraco launched Insurgentes (which he co-founded with Defuse) in 2017, with the intention of challenging Western perceptions about Latin music. He provided the label's first three EPs and additionally appeared on the 2018 compilation Medellín Rave Society. He briefly relocated to Barcelona in order to study for a master's degree, and performed at Mutek in 2019. Verraco's debut album, Grial, was released in 2020. Along with Lomalinda and Nyksan, he established TraTraTrax initially as a sublabel of Insurgentes. Verraco's Escándaloo EP appeared on Voam in 2023, showcasing his audacious sound design skills while producing some of his most immediate, club-friendly tracks. Breathe... Godspeed followed on Timedance in 2024, earning the producer more widespread acclaim. ~ Paul Simpson
